Adding in Blade servers question
Hi All - I stood up a HP OneView 2.0 appliance and adding in my enclosures. How do I add in individual blade servers? Whenever I go to add them in, I get an error that its already being monitored...Most likely because the Enclosrure is seeing it. I would like to monitor the blade server vitals... Temp, fans, and HDD health etc... Am I able to receive any type of alerts using the free "monitored" version OneView?

Re: Adding in Blade servers question
Once you add an Enclosure, that is all you have to do. Blade Servers are automatically discovered. You will only get Overall System Health and Inventory data. Health Reporting is performed from iLO and either the AMS (for Gen8 or Gen9) or the Insight Manager Agents (for G6 or G7).

Re: Adding in Blade servers question
Thanks @ChrisLynch I was a little confused as to how we can get alerting into OneView for our older gen 6 servers. Do I need to point the gen6 ILO to send a snmp trap to OneView? How would I go about getting hard drive health into OneView?

Re: Adding in Blade servers question
When you add a supported ProLiant to HPE OneView (either with the Add Enclosure to add Blade Servers, or Add Server for all others), OneView automatically will configure the iLO for monitoring. This is documented in both the User Guide and the Deployment and Management Guide located on the Enterprise Information Library.
